When a Robotaxi Has to Call 911: Navigating AI Challenges in Autonomous Transportation

Emergency Response in Robotaxis

Despite advanced AI capabilities, robotaxis can encounter unpredictable situations such as accidents or medical emergencies involving passengers. In these cases, the AI must recognize the severity of the issue and initiate an emergency call. This requires sophisticated algorithms that can assess the situation accurately and communicate effectively with emergency services.

Implementing this feature involves several technical and ethical considerations:

  • Detection and Assessment: AI must reliably detect emergencies, distinguishing between false alarms and real threats.
  • Communication Protocols: Establishing clear and secure channels for robotaxis to contact 911 dispatch centers.
  • Privacy Concerns: Balancing passenger privacy with the need to share critical information during emergencies.
  • Legal and Regulatory Frameworks: Ensuring compliance with transportation and emergency response regulations.
